2,693,670 is an even composite number composed of six prime numbers multiplied together.
2693670 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of sixty-four divisors.
Prime factorization of 2693670:
2 × 3 × 5 × 7 × 101 × 127

Factors of 2693670
Divisors of 2693670
- Number of divisors d(n): 64
-
Complete list of divisors:
1 2 3 5 6 7 10 14 15 21 30 35 42 70 101 105 127 202 210 254 303 381 505 606 635 707 762 889 1010 1270 1414 1515 1778 1905 2121 2667 3030 3535 3810 4242 4445 5334 7070 8890 10605 12827 13335 21210 25654 26670 38481 64135 76962 89789 128270 179578 192405 269367 384810 448945 538734 897890 1346835 2693670
- Sum of all divisors σ(n): 7520256
- Sum of proper divisors (its aliquot sum) s(n): 4826586
- 2693670 is an abundant number, because the sum of its proper divisors (4826586) is greater than itself. Its abundance is 2132916
